Swiggy has announced that it will be using Anthropic’s Model Context Protocol (MCP) to let consumers place orders, make bookings, and track delivery through AI chatbots like OpenAI’s ChatGPT and Google’s Gemini. This implementation includes all of Swiggy’s business units, like Instamart and Dineout. Users can make their own connectors with specific URLs.
Swiggy has announced that its services, such as Instamart’s grocery delivery, Dineout’s restaurant table reservation, and food delivery, would now work with MCP (Managed Conversational Platform) integrations. With AI models like ChatGPT, Gemini, and Claude, users can now place orders, keep track of delivery, and make bookings. Users can buy things by putting in natural language prompts and get access to more than 40,000 SKUs.

Swiggy explained what its chatbot can do, such as looking for restaurants or products, comparing options, maintaining a cart, applying offers, placing orders, and keeping track of delivery. Also, the AI can make restaurant reservations by checking availability, adding items to a cart, and confirming the reservations with only one command.
Madhusudhan Rao, Swiggy’s Chief Technology Officer, says that the integration is meant to meet India’s specific needs for convenience. This will make it easier to make decisions every day and make the on-demand experience more seamless.

The MCP protocol integration will allow AI agents on Swiggy’s platform to carry out complex activities that were previously manual and needed visiting many app panels. Users can just request things, such as “Order ingredients needed for pizza,” and the AI will handle the rest.
